Descriptions of Quilt Jobs
Entrance Table – Sit down job where you welcome guests to the quilt show, accept their money, answer questions, give out a ballot for them to complete.
Silent Auction – Sit at table and assist guests concerning the bid sheets.
2025 Raffle Quilt tickets – Sit at table and sell tickets for the 2025 raffle quilt.
2026 Raffle Quilt tickets - Sit at table and sell tickets for the 2026 raffle quilt.
Table Runners – Sit at table and sell table runners. Familiarize yourself with the pricing chart. Keep area neatly displayed.
Tea Room – Restock plates and trays while wearing plastic gloves and using tongs/utensils when serving. Keep tables and floor neat and clean.
Hugs Featherweight – Work on Hugs charity items.
Bed Turning – Assist Linda as directed with her presentation. Reset quilts to be ready for the next scheduled presentation.
Cash Register – Sit at table and ring up individual sales. Position requires training by Norma Eades prior to the quilt show.
Sewing Room – Keep the sewing room area neat and restock or rearrange items for sale as directed by chairperson.
Hostess – There are two different Hostess positions –
Hostess in the gym - Greet guests, offer to show the backside of a quilt (with required glove), offer a glove to anyone who wishes to touch quilts encourage guests to fill out ballot and deposit in ballot box, remind guests to visit all of the other areas of the show. NO FOOD ALLOWED IN GYM.
Hostess in Multi-Purpose Room – One person needs to always be near the stage stairs. Answer questions and assist guests in visiting all area of the show.
